I read over this and didn't find anything objectionable (I left a few comments here and there). I think I've said this before with big bitmap/midx series: the biggest issue is that it's hard to know what you might have missed. Especially in terms of corner cases. So it all looks reasonable to me (including the overall design), but ultimately I think it's more fruitful to put it through the paces on real-looking data than it is to try to go over every inch of the midx code with a fine-tooth comb. And I'd guess the eventual fate here is for this code to get exercise on GitHub, which would help with that shaking out. So mainly I tried to look for things that might hurt the non-incremental cases, and didn't see anything (modulo one or two questions about micro-optimizations, though I expect the answer there is "nothing big enough to measure"). So if this can progress towards the "shaking out" phase, and has the potential to hurt only people who turn on the new feature, that seems like a good path to me. -Peff
